BYD unveils B13.b intercity electric bus with 700-kilometer range
Chinese EV maker BYD is charging forward in the electric vehicle revolution, and their latest unveiling at the UITP Summit in Hamburg, the B13.b electric bus, is a game-changer for intercity travel.